Here's how: Develop and maintain constructive working relationships with key internal and external stakeholders, support the risk culture within the OT Services team and actively contribute in executing risk assessments Monitor and maintain situational awareness activities for the OT environment Undertake cyber security incident response activities for OT Systems as needed Support the OT teams to determine security requirements for network technologies being used by projects and assess the operational security on-boarding requirements for specific projects and technologies Support the management of systems and application patching and firmware management of systems, performing risk and regular vulnerability assessments of the environment and any new equipment, versions or design changes Provide input and recommendations for design standards & asset investigations for substation design and architecture decisions, identifying security control gaps in proposed architectural designs What you'll bring Degree level qualifications in Engineering, Science or Information Technology with proven experience in security operations or lower-levelqualifications combined with significant professional experience in relevant cyber security fields. Cyber security industry accreditations e.g.: CISSP, GIAC, Security+, MCSE, Linux Security. Demonstrated experience in securing IT/OT systems including providing advice on cyber security protection, detection, and response and recovery activities. Skilled at performing analysis of threats, including log correlations, static and dynamic analysis, reverse engineering and network forensics. Skilled at resolving cyber security incidents and implementing systems to prevent reoccurrence. Demonstrated hands on experience with IP networking cyber security tools such as Next Generation Firewalls, Network IDS/IPS and network traffic-basedanomaly systems.
